This is what I have in mine, but I put it together myself by combining a few different lists and adding on things people suggested...my emergency "kit" is actually a HUGE duffle bag PACKED with this stuff....

• Fragrance and alcohol free babywipes
• Regular Neosporin
• Neosporin with Pain Relief
• Saline flushs
• Saline Wound Wash
• Saline wipes
• Preparation H
• Hand Sanitizer
• 1cc syringes
• 3cc syringes
• 6cc syringes
• 12cc syringes
• Plain KY Jelly
• “Hot Hands” hand warmers
• “Body Heat” heat pads
• Instant cold compresses
• Alcohol wipes
• “No Sting” antiseptic cleansing wipes
• Cotton pads
• Cotton balls
• Q-tips
• Ace bandage
• Clorox Wipes
• 1” self-adhesive vet tape
• 2” self-adhesive vet tape
• Large straws (tail self-mutilation/wounds)
• Corn starch (older method of stopping nail bleeding from cutting too short)
• Empty plastic bottles with cap (for collecting samples)
• Tissues
• Shot glass e-collar
• Satellite e-collars
• Velcro e-collars
• Tweezers
• Nail clippers
• Scissors (large and mini)
• Duct tape (for taping shot glass e-collars and other bandages)
• Vitamin E capsules (to help wound healing)
• Thermometers
• Towels (for wrapping a heat pad in)
• Extra fleece blankets
• Fleece strips
• Small fleece squares (for padding with bandaging)
• Large fleece “glider blankets” (for burrito wrapping)
• Glider Heating Pouch with instructions
• Plastic baggies (sandwich and re-sealable)
• Garbage bag
• Green pop-up mini “tent/cage”
• Distraction toys
• C-links (hanging a pouch in a hospital cage)
• Glider-sized “cuddle buddy” (for instances of separation from eachother)
• Feeding dishes (for hospital cage)
• Bird Water Silos (for a glider in an e-collar)
• Bird Food Feeder Silos (for a glider in an e-collar)
• Ensure (Vanilla)
• Molefoam
• Feeding tips
• Vaseline Lotion (for me, not them)
• Gauze pads (2”x2”, 3”x3”)
• Styptic pencils
• Popsicle sticks
• Waterproof tape
• 3” conforming gauze roll
• Vetericyn VF
• Baby toothbrushes
• Size 5 French catheters

oh, the Neosporin with Pain Relief and Prep H should only be used with an ecollar as you don't want them licking that stuff...

A cuddle buddy is a small glider size stuffed animal. Just make sure all the parts on it are safe and don't come off. DIY fleece stuffed buddy is the best.
